Is benicar a diuretic?

Benicar is a Angiotensin Receptor Blocker (ARBs) not a diuretic. Angiotensin causes the muscles surrounding blood vessels to contract, thereby narrowing the blood vessels. Narrowing of blood vessels increases the pressure within the blood vessels and may lead to high blood pressure (hypertension). For the treatment of hypertension.

What is the highest pressure against the blood vessels and also occurs when the ventricles contract?

The highest pressure against the blood vessels is Systolic Pressure, and it occurs when the ventricles contract.
